President & Executive Director

Co-Founder

Devin Brown is a nonprofit leader and youth advocate with over a decade of experience in mentorship, outreach, and program development. He is the Founder and Executive Director of Kingdom City Coffeehouse Inc., a youth-focused nonprofit coffeehouse serving low-income and at-risk youth in Marion County. Devin brings a strong background in attendance intervention, community partnership building, and life-skills programming, having worked closely with schools, families, and local organizations to re-engage students and connect youth to educational, career, and wellness resources. His leadership centers on relationship-driven support, practical skill development, and long-term community impact.

Treasurer

(Co- Founder)

Rebecca Brown is an educator, community advocate, and financial administrator with extensive experience in early childhood development, nonprofit leadership, and family support services. She currently serves as Treasurer of Kingdom City Coffeehouse Inc., where she oversees budgeting, financial tracking, and grant fund management to ensure fiscal accountability and sustainability. Rebecca brings a strong background in program development, family advocacy, and financial administration through her leadership roles in early childhood education, church finance, and community-based services. Her work is grounded in supporting vulnerable youth and families through structured care, resource access, and long-term stability.

Secretary

CEO Risen Life Learning Academy

Theresa Briggs is an experienced administrator, program director, and youth mentor with a strong background in early childhood education, nonprofit administration, and youth ministry. She currently serves as Secretary of Kingdom City Coffeehouse Inc. and Director of Risen Life Kids Academy, where she oversees program operations, curriculum development, and staff coordination. Theresa brings extensive experience in youth mentorship, foster care, and community program leadership, having supported teens and young adults through education, life-skills development, and transitional support. Her work is driven by a passion for building safe, structured, and empowering environments for youth and families.

Dr. Abraham Harris, PhD, ThD

Senior Pastor
Risen Life Church
CEO The Roar Publication
CEO – Wings of Eagles Counseling Services

Abraham Harris III, PhD, ThD, is a senior pastor, educator, and licensed therapy counselor with over a decade of experience in ministry leadership, youth development, and nonprofit service. He currently serves as Senior Advisor to Kingdom City Coffeehouse Inc. and Senior Pastor of Risen Life Church in Salem, Oregon. Dr. Harris brings extensive experience in education, mentoring, trauma-informed care, and community outreach, having taught middle and high school students, led youth and young adult ministries, coached championship-level athletics, and provided therapeutic support to youth and families. He is the author of seven published books and remains deeply committed to equipping young people with the emotional, spiritual, and life skills needed for long-term success.
